Chinu Modi to get Sahitya Akademi award
January 05, 2014
Ahmedabad, 5 January 2014
Gujarati poet Chinu Modi, 75, who has penned several Gujarati Ghazal collections, has been conferred the Sahitya Akademi Award.
The executive board of the Sahitya Akademi Committee in Delhi announced the Sahitya Akademi Award to Gujarati poet Chinu Modi, 75, on Friday for his Ghazal “Khara Zaran” in the Gujarati language category. “Khara Zaran” is Gazal collection is dedicated to his late wife.
The award will be given to him by President Pranab Mukhrajee on February 16 in New Delhi.
Shri Chinu Modi worked as a professor in Bhasha Bhavan of the Gujarat University.
